David Maulana (born 25 February 2002 in Sei Rotan, Percut Sei Tuan, Deli Serdang Regency) is an Indonesian professional footballer who plays as a midfielder for Liga 1 club Bhayangkara.[2]

He signed a contract with Bhayangkara to played in Liga 1 on 2022 season.[3] David made his league debut on 24 July 2022 in a match against Persib Bandung at the Wibawa Mukti Stadium, Cikarang.[4]
David was part of the Indonesia U17 team that won the 2018 AFF U-16 Youth Championship and the Indonesia U19 team that finished third in 2019 AFF U-19 Youth Championship.[5]
